An engaging and well preserved original colour woodblock print attributed to Toyohara Kunichika (1835-1900), measuring 24 x 37 cm. Provenance: The Japanese Gallery, London. Kunichika is widely regarded as one of the final great masters of ukiyo-e actor portraiture, celebrated for his dynamic engagement with the kabuki stage. Apprenticed at thirteen to Utagawa Kunisada, he developed a distinctive command of theatrical expression—gesture, costume, and the heightened drama of performance. His work, particularly in the field of yakusha-e, is marked by bold compositions, saturated colour, and a keen sensitivity to character. Although this print is catalogued as attributed to Kunichika”, it displays many hallmarks associated with his mature style: strong outlines, rich tonal contrasts, and a vivid sense of movement. The subject, a sword fighting scene, reflects the theatrical intensity and choreographed dynamism that were central to kabuki performance and frequently explored in Kunichika's oeuvre.
